Atlanta rockers Ultra Lights recently announced their debut LP, Pleasure's All Yours, out July 10th via Chunklet. The album’s lead singles “Bad Feeling” followed by "Good Enough," are two earworm-worthy tracks that have received high praise from the likes of Stereogum, Post-Trash, Earmilk, and The Big Takeover. A follow-up to last year's self-titled EP, Pleasure's All Yours is a collection of punchy rock anthems that feature endearingly honest and nihilistic sentiments wrapped up in singalong melodies and gritty garage rock riffs. Drawing influence from acts like The Strokes, Pavement, Archers of Loaf, and Wipers — topped off with the swaggering lean of some of Australia's best trash rock bands — the album is a nod to the working artist and the relentlessness of finding meaning in a world that keeps telling us to look the other way.
Led by seasoned singer-songwriter John Robinson (previously of Illegal Drugs and Turf War), Ultra Lights began with early demos recorded during 2020's pandemic lockdown and fully came together in 2023, with the addition of guitarist and backup vocalist Leela Hoehn, bassist Alex Wharton, and drummer Gus Fernandez. Over the past couple of years, they've racked up praise for their carefully honed sound and have opened for bands like The Hold Steady, Les Savy Fav, and Sparta.
Pleasure's All Yours was recorded, mixed, and co-produced by Kris Sampson (Omni, Balkans) and mastered by Mikey Young (Royal Headache, Kelley Stoltz.) It's currently available for pre-order on Bandcamp.
